Job Title: Senior Front-End Developer
Location: Dublin
Work Mode: Hybrid (1 day onsite per week)
Contract: 3–4 Months
Overview:
We are looking for a Senior Front-End Developer with 6+ years’ experience, specialising in Razor Pages and modern JavaScript. The ideal profile is someone deeply strong on the front end with a solid understanding (not hands-on development) of ASP.NET MVC. Accessibility experience is a bonus but can be picked up on the job.
Responsibilities:
• Deliver high-quality front-end solutions using Razor Pages, JavaScript, HTML, and CSS.
• Apply security-by-design principles and ensure front-end code meets GDPR and accessibility standards.
• Optimise web applications for performance, scalability, and responsiveness.
• Conduct code reviews and uphold front-end coding best practices.
• Stay current with emerging front-end technologies, frameworks, and industry trends.
• Mentor and support junior front-end developers.
• Write and maintain functional requirements, specifications, and technical documentation.
• Participate in UI/UX discussions and contribute to improving user experience.
• Collaborate closely with back-end developers and support with troubleshooting when required.
• Maintain consistent graphic standards and branding across the product interface.
• Work effectively within an Agile DevSecOps environment.
• Build and maintain unit tests to ensure code quality.
• Use modern frameworks/libraries when required to elevate customer experience.
• Contribute to CI/CD and automation processes.
• Provide ongoing maintenance, enhancements, and support for front-end components.
• Build quality prototypes within tight timelines.
• Promote best practices in code reusability and maintainability.
Skills & Requirements:
• 6+ years of strong Front-End Development experience (Senior level).
• Strong hands-on experience with Razor Pages (must-have).
• Deep knowledge of JavaScript, HTML, CSS, and modern front-end standards.
• Experience with accessibility (nice to have, training can be provided).
• Understanding of ASP.NET MVC (no development required, but must understand the pattern).
• Experience with front-end frameworks such as React, Angular, or Vue is a plus.
• Strong background in Agile methodologies and DevSecOps practices.
• Experience with CI/CD pipelines and automation.
• Experience working with Cloud platforms (Azure preferred).
• Strong understanding of secure software design and best practices.
• Experience with incident, change management, and transition processes.
• Excellent documentation and communication skills.
• Strong organisational abilities and attention to detail.
• Experience working across diverse IT environments and applications.
• IT degree or equivalent professional experience.